Inari, Konkon, Koi Iroha - Shrine Revisit

Since I was visiting Fushimi Inari Shrine again, I got some more Inari, Konkon, Koi Iroha shots starting out at the lower areas. I also checked out the Okusha Hohaisho prayer building and the areas around the Neagari no Matsu.
